The hotel was very spacious inside and out which was quite a feat considering its positioning at the top and on the edge of a high mountain .We appreciated having a very lovely breakfast area with masses of space and tables and fabulous panoramic view through a glass enclosure ,with Etna in the distance.The pool area had a great pool ,plenty of sunbeds etc and again that fabulous view.The location, although a long way up ,is well worth considering if you want a quiet retreat away from the crowds in Taormina where space in most of the hotels ,we noted ,was very limited.Its worth noting that the journey down to Taormina is very accessible with a free hotel shuttle bus and frequent local bus that stops outside the hotel. The room was clean,spacious and had a rustic charm with decoration relevant to its mountain top location.Castelmola a short walk away was an unexpected bonus with restaurants,shops ,pretty backstreets,churches and views. The staff at the hotel were consistently excellent always polite ,cheerful and helpful and made a difference.

The hotel is beautiful. We have stayed here before and especially enjoyed lounging on their poolside patio with a drink from the bar. They have everything the traveler needs for a pleasant stay, including a wealth of local knowledge to share. Francesco and the gentlemen at Reception were excellent in their service and attention to their guests. They were gracious and went out of their way to make our stay comfortable and we're very responsive to our questions and our every need, with such kindness. The warm and professional service was supreme. The breakfast was copious with plenty of choices. The nearby Bistro La Caverna was equally wonderful and charming for dinner. During our stay we had unusually terrible weather, but the staff made us feel at home and we relaxed in the lobby while we waited out the rain. We are seasoned travelers and this was the absolute best experience in accommodations ever.

We were able to park our car outside the hotel and check in with our luggage before parking the car in their car park. Our room and bathroom were spacious with plenty of cupboards. The staff on reception were wonderful and since we were only staying one night took advantage of their shuttle service into and return from Taormina. Francesco who drove us, was a mine of information. There is also a bus stop opposite the hotel with regular buses to and from the Taormina centre. We had a balcony attached to our room which had great views over Taormina to Mt Etna. Breakfast was full on buffet served on the terrace so that we could take advantage of the views. There is a lovely pool and sunning area on the same level. We wished we had spent another night here but had an hotel booked the next day in Cefulu. Would recommend this hotel for a number of night stays.

Classic Sicilian older well maintained hotel. Located in a lovely village with panoramic views above Taormina. Some may be put off because it is not a sterile modern hotel but we enjoyed the authentic ambiance. The room was large, comfortable, and clean. Wifi was effective. Excellent breakfast. Better to take the shuttle (10 min ride) that stops in front of the hotel to Taormina than to drive car because parking is limited.
